Political Shifts and Policy Implementations

Recent weeks have witnessed a flurry of activity within Nigeria’s political arena, most notably the implementation of new economic policies aimed at diversifying the nation’s revenue streams and reducing its dependence on oil. These changes have brought both optimism and concern, with varying perspectives on their potential impact on different sectors. The government has emphasized the need for structural reforms to foster sustainable growth and development, but faces resistance from vested interests and lingering skepticism from the populace.

The debate surrounding these policies has been fervent, often encompassing discussions on fiscal responsibility, job creation, and the welfare of vulnerable populations. There’s a growing need for transparency and inclusivity in decision-making processes, ensuring that the voices of all stakeholders are heard and considered.

Policy AreaKey ChangeExpected ImpactPotential Challenges
Fiscal Policy Increased tax revenue from non-oil sectors Diversified economy, reduced reliance on oil Complexity of implementation, potential for tax evasion
Trade Policy Promotion of export-oriented industries Increased foreign exchange earnings, job creation Global market competition, infrastructure deficiencies
Monetary Policy Adjustments to interest rates and exchange rates Control inflation, stabilize economy Impact on businesses, potential for capital flight

Security Challenges and Regional Stability

Nigeria continues to grapple with ongoing security concerns, particularly in the northern and central regions. Insurgent groups and criminal elements pose significant threats to peace and stability, leading to displacement, loss of lives and hindering economic activity. Government forces are actively engaged in counter-insurgency operations, but the situation remains complex and requires a multifaceted approach that addresses the root causes of conflict.

Efforts to enhance regional cooperation and intelligence sharing are crucial in combating transnational crime and terrorism. Promoting dialogue and reconciliation among communities is also vital to foster long-term peace and security. The role of community policing and empowering local stakeholders cannot be overstated.

  • Strengthening border security to prevent the influx of weapons and foreign fighters.
  • Investing in socio-economic development programs to address the grievances that fuel conflict.
  • Promoting inter-faith dialogue and understanding to bridge divides.
  • Enhancing the capacity of security forces through training and equipment.

Economic Diversification and Sustainable Development

Nigeria’s economy has historically been heavily reliant on oil exports, making it vulnerable to fluctuations in global oil prices. Recognizing this vulnerability, the government is actively pursuing diversification strategies to promote growth in non-oil sectors, such as agriculture, manufacturing, and technology. These initiatives aim to create new job opportunities, increase foreign exchange earnings, and build a more resilient economy.

Investing in infrastructure development, including transportation, energy, and communication networks, is crucial to facilitate economic diversification and attract foreign investment. Improving the business environment, streamlining regulations, and tackling corruption are also essential to unlock Nigeria’s economic potential, and to further its sustainable development.

  1. Investing in agricultural value chains to increase food security and export earnings.
  2. Promoting manufacturing through incentives and access to finance.
  3. Developing the digital economy and fostering innovation.
  4. Improving infrastructure to reduce transportation costs and enhance connectivity.
